Living in Savannah, GA
Savannah's transport infrastructure includes an extensive network of roads and highways, facilitating travel and commuting within the city and to neighboring areas. Public transit options are available, with schedules designed to accommodate the needs of residents. The city is also bike-friendly, with dedicated lanes and trails. While specific ride-sharing services are operational, the city's layout and the presence of historic districts make walkability a notable feature of Savannah.
The community benefits from a robust educational system, with a variety of public and private schools, including specialized and charter options, catering to the educational needs of its residents. Healthcare services are comprehensive, with several hospitals offering a range of specialties. The city also features a network of public libraries and a vibrant array of shops and restaurants that reflect the unique culinary and cultural heritage of the region.
Savannah is celebrated for its picturesque streets lined with Spanish moss-covered oak trees and its vibrant historic district. The city prides itself on a rich cultural scene, with numerous festivals throughout the year, including the famous Savannah Music Festival. The community's character is further defined by its numerous squares and parks, which provide serene gathering spaces for residents and visitors alike.
Savannah's housing market showcases a charming mix of antebellum and Victorian homes alongside modern condos and townhouses. The historic districts are particularly known for their well-preserved 19th-century architecture. Single-family homes are prevalent, with a homeownership rate reflecting a community invested in property ownership and stability. Newer developments offer contemporary living spaces, adding to the city's diverse housing options.
